Stocks in the Nifty Sugar & Ethanol
The Nifty Sugar & Ethanol contains 15 constituents. Its largest sectors by weight are Fast Moving Consumer Goods (94.7%) and Capital Goods (5.3%).
Constituent list as of 16 August 2026, sourced from NSE Indices. Weights as of 31 July 2026, from the NSE factsheet.
How this index works
- Selection
- The Nifty Sugar & Ethanol Index aims to track the performance of 15 securities from the FMCG sector that are directly involved in the manufacturing/production of sugar or ethanol. The weight of each security in the index is based on free float market capitalization subject to a cap of 15%.
- Weight cap
- At the time of rebalancing of shares/ change in index constituents/ change in investable weight factors (IWFs), the weightage of the index constituent (where applicable) is capped at 10%.
Summarised from NSE's official methodology document (PDF) for the Nifty Sugar & Ethanol; the PDF is authoritative.

What returns has the Nifty Sugar & Ethanol delivered?
As of July 2026, the Nifty Sugar & Ethanol total return (with dividends reinvested) is -5.33% over the past year and +5.59% annualized over the past five years. One-year figures are absolute; multi-year figures are annualized (CAGR). Data from the NSE factsheet.
How volatile is the Nifty Sugar & Ethanol?
Over the year to July 2026, the Nifty Sugar & Ethanol had an annualized volatility (standard deviation of daily returns) of 20.21%. Its beta versus the Nifty 50 is 0.82, meaning it has moved less than the broad market.
What is a typical one-year return for the Nifty Sugar & Ethanol?
Across every one-year holding window since 2021, the Nifty Sugar & Ethanol total return has a median of +8.17%, with the best window at +150.03% and the worst at -26.42%. Based on NSE Total Returns Index data; a past distribution, not a prediction.
